US Civil Rights Commission

Even Sasquatch Leaves Tracks

by Ed Naile February 11, 2018

I was at the US Civil Rights Commission hearing in Raleigh, North Carolina recently and sat through hours of testimony, by what amounted to race hustlers spinning tales of minority disenfranchisement. The hallway outside the hearing was my “safe space” when it got too bad. When you hear someone say “We need to have a […]

21 comments Read the full article →